Understanding Unique Cold Freight Options


Cold freight options are specialized transportation methods designed to maintain a controlled temperature environment. These options go beyond standard shipping by incorporating advanced technology and processes to protect goods from temperature fluctuations. Some unique cold freight options include refrigerated trucks, insulated containers, and temperature-controlled air freight.


Each option offers specific benefits depending on the type of cargo and the distance it needs to travel. For example, refrigerated trucks are ideal for short to medium distances, while temperature-controlled air freight suits urgent, long-distance shipments. Insulated containers provide an extra layer of protection for goods that require stable temperatures over extended periods.


By selecting the right cold freight option, businesses can reduce spoilage, comply with regulatory standards, and improve customer satisfaction.




Key Features of Unique Cold Freight Options


Several features distinguish unique cold freight options from regular freight services. These features are designed to ensure the integrity of temperature-sensitive shipments:


  • Temperature Control and Monitoring: Advanced refrigeration units and sensors continuously monitor and adjust the temperature inside the cargo area. This real-time data helps prevent temperature deviations that could damage the goods.


  • Insulation Materials: High-quality insulation materials in containers and trucks minimize heat exchange with the external environment. This feature is critical for maintaining consistent temperatures during transit.


  • Specialized Packaging: Packaging designed for cold freight includes gel packs, dry ice, and vacuum-sealed containers. These materials help maintain the required temperature even during delays or transfers.


  • Compliance with Regulations: Cold freight options comply with industry standards such as the FDA’s Good Distribution Practices (GDP) and the International Air Transport Association (IATA) guidelines for perishable goods.


  • Flexible Transport Modes: Cold freight solutions offer multiple transport modes, including road, air, and sea, allowing businesses to choose the most efficient and cost-effective method.


These features work together to provide a reliable cold chain, which is essential for maintaining product quality from origin to destination.


Technologies Enhancing Cold Freight Options


Technology plays a significant role in enhancing the effectiveness of cold freight options. Here are some of the key technological advancements:


  1. IoT Sensors and GPS Tracking

    Internet of Things (IoT) sensors provide continuous temperature and humidity monitoring. Combined with GPS tracking, these sensors allow businesses to track shipments in real time and receive alerts if conditions fall outside the acceptable range.


  2. Automated Refrigeration Systems

    Modern refrigeration units automatically adjust cooling levels based on external temperatures and cargo requirements. This automation reduces human error and ensures consistent temperature control.


  3. Data Analytics and Reporting

    Data collected from sensors is analyzed to identify patterns and improve future shipments. Detailed reports help businesses demonstrate compliance and optimize their cold chain logistics.


  4. Remote Access and Control

    Some cold freight solutions offer remote access to temperature controls, allowing operators to make adjustments without physically being present. This feature is especially useful for long-haul shipments.


By integrating these technologies, cold freight options become more transparent, efficient, and reliable.




Practical Recommendations for Choosing Cold Freight Options


Selecting the right cold freight option depends on several factors. Here are some practical recommendations to help you make an informed decision:


  • Assess Your Product Requirements

Understand the specific temperature range and sensitivity of your products. Some items require strict freezing conditions, while others need only refrigeration.


  • Consider Transit Time and Distance

Choose a transport mode that matches your delivery timeline. Air freight is faster but more expensive, while road and sea freight offer cost savings for longer transit times.


  • Evaluate Packaging Needs

Invest in packaging that complements your cold freight option. Proper packaging can extend the temperature control window and protect against physical damage.


  • Check Carrier Capabilities

Work with carriers that have proven expertise in handling temperature-sensitive shipments. Verify their compliance with industry standards and their use of advanced technology.


  • Plan for Contingencies

Have backup plans for delays or equipment failures. This might include additional cooling packs or alternative routes.


By following these recommendations, you can ensure your shipments arrive in optimal condition and avoid costly losses.
